Funway appoints product manager in new role following jobs shake-up

Funway has appointed Amy Shine in the newly-created role of product manager following a series of job changes at the tour operator.

Her appointment follows the recent recruitment of Former Thomas Cook head of trade partnerships Audrey Brooks-Wiggins as head of sales and four other staff into newly created roles across the business, including Sam Robinson as marketing manager, Christian Brett as marketing executive, and Ayo Akinsala as operations executive.

Two employees have also left the business. National sales manager Andy Travis has departed after more than seven years to pursue new opportunities and business development manager for Scotland, the north east, Yorkshire and Northern Ireland Amy Drummond has taken a job with AMResorts, which has a partnership with Funway.

Shine started this week and reports into commercial director Erica Collins.

She most recently worked for Secret Escapes to develop its long-haul portfolio and previously worked for Cosmos and Your Golf Travel, heading up the group’s international product and commercial teams.

In her new role, she will oversee the product and operations teams with a focus on streamlining internal processes and identifying product gaps and launching tactical campaigns.

She said: “Joining Funway Holidays is allowing me the opportunity to further expand on my long-standing passion for North America and the Caribbean, and I am excited at the development opportunities.”
